According to a new study, testosterone therapy may reduce non-alcoholic fatty liver disease in obese
Testosterone therapy may help obese men with functional hypogonadism and type-2 diabetes reduce the prevalence of non-alcoholic fatty liver disease (NAFLD), according to a study being presented at the 23rd?European Congress of Endocrinology (e-ECE 2021), on Tuesday 25 May 2021 at 14:00 CET (www.ece2021.org). The two-year study found that therapy with testosterone undecanoate normalised testosterone levels, reduced NAFLD, and suppressed the symptoms of hypogonadism in men living with these conditions.

Soft X-ray method promises nanocarrier breakthroughs for smart medicine
A new technique using chemically-sensitive "soft" X-rays offers a simpler, non-disruptive way of gaining insight into nanocarriers. Currently researchers have to rely on attaching fluorescent dyes or heavy metals to label parts of organic nanocarrier structures for investigation, often changing them in the process. Researchers have demonstrated the capability of the new X-ray method on a smart drug delivery nanoparticle and a polysoap nanostructure intended to capture crude oil spilled in the ocean.

Press (re)play to remember - How the brain strengthens memories during sleep
While we sleep, the brain produces particular activation patterns. When two of these patterns - slow oscillations and sleep spindles - gear into each other, previous experiences are reactivated. The stronger the reactivation, the clearer will be our recall of past events, a new study reveals.

"Scuba-diving" lizards use bubble attached to snout to breathe underwater
A team of evolutionary biologists including faculty at Binghamton University, State University of New York have shown that some Anolis lizards, or anoles, have adapted to rebreathe exhaled air underwater using a bubble clinging to their snouts.

Whale carcasses help answer mysteries of elusive species
A new study published by the open access publisher Frontiers shows the usefulness of opportunistically collected specimens, such as stranded carcasses, to study elusive species. The researchers used stable isotope analysis of skin, muscle, and bone tissue of Sowerby's beaked whales to study their spatial ecology. They found that the species exhibits both short- and long-term habitat fidelity. The results are published in Frontiers in Conservation Science and show the importance of such studies for marine wildlife conservation.

Ancient fish bones reveal non-kosher diet of ancient Judeans, say researchers
Ancient Judeans commonly ate non-kosher fish surrounding the time that such food was prohibited in the Bible, suggests a study published in the peer-reviewed journal Tel Aviv.This finding sheds new light on the origin of Old Testament dietary laws that are still observed by many Jews today. Among these rules is a ban on eating any species of fish which lacks scales or fins.

Antibodies that enhance SARS-CoV-2 infection -- A possible factor for severe COVID-19
Osaka University researchers found that infection with SARS-CoV-2 produces not only neutralizing antibodies that prevent infection, but also infection-enhancing antibodies. They demonstrated that the infection-enhancing antibodies enhance the infectivity of SARS-CoV-2 by modulating the conformation of spike protein of SARS-CoV-2. Furthermore, the infection-enhancing antibodies attenuated the ability of neutralizing antibodies to prevent infection. Their findings will help to develop vaccines that do not induce the production of infection-enhancing antibodies.

Columbia Engineering team builds first hacker-resistant cloud software system
Columbia Engineering researchers have developed SeKVM, the first system that guarantees--through a mathematical proof--the security of virtual machines in the cloud. "This is the first time that a real-world multiprocessor software system has been shown to be mathematically correct and secure," said Computer Science Professor Jason Nieh. "This means that users' data are correctly managed by software running in the cloud and are safe from security bugs and hackers."
